A series of 2,3,12,13-tetrabromo-5,10,15,20-tetrakis(4′-substituted phenyl)porphyrins, H2 T(4′-R Ph) PBr4 ( R = OCH3 , t-butyl, H and CO2CH3 ) and their metal ( Co(II) , Cu(II) , and Zn(II) ) complexes were synthesized and their electrochemical redox properties were explored. The plot of E1/2vs. the Hammett parameter (σp) of the substituents (R) follow a fairly linear relationship for the ring centered redox potentials.
